    I thought Id give making a small flint cutting tool ago without any specialized knapping tools.


    I took a piece of flint and gave it some glancing blows with a stone to break some shards off,I did this a few times until I got a good sharp piece that I could use.

    Then I knapped the the opposite edge to the blade with a smaller stone so that it wouldn't cut me when using it,I also used this smaller stone to sand that edge smooth.

    I've seen microscopic photographs of scalpels compared to obsidian... no comparison... obsidian is way sharper!
     
  7. Byte

    Byte Monkey+++

    The edges can be nearly molecular thin. Has to do with the viscosity of silica when molten. If it cools fast enough no crystal lattices form. I really should have taken an actual geology course in college. Pretty handy knowledge to have.
